Product details

18.0 Volt XR drill driver with new 2.0 XR Li-Ion battery technology. Higher performance, more compact dimensions, and 57% longer runtime per battery charge, as well as a longer lifespan thanks to the latest generation of brushless motor technology. Extremely compact and balanced design with low weight. Optimally tuned 2-speed all-metal gearbox for perfect power transmission. 13 mm all-metal keyless chuck and automatic spindle lock. Easily adjustable electronic switch for precise drilling and accurate screwing. Innovative 3-stage LED with extremely high brightness of 77 lumens and optimally directed beam of light. Ergonomic design with fully rubberized grip for maximum safety and working comfort. High-quality Li-Ion batteries can be used in all 18.0 Volt XR cordless devices. Belt hook and magnetic bit holder ensure secure and quick use in all situations. Long-term use without issues thanks to safety electronics that continuously monitor battery temperature, power consumption, and discharge protection. System fast charger for 10.8 to 18.0 Volt XR slide batteries.
